Mortal Kombat Legacy Kollection needs to have the 3D era games to be Komplete
During a recent PlayStation State of Play showcase, the Mortal Kombat: Legacy Kollection was revealed to be coming in 2025. The compilation of games from the earlier years of the Mortal Kombat series is planned for a release on PlayStation 5, Nintendo Switch 2, Xbox Series consoles, and PC via Steam. The collection will bring together many of the classic arcade titles that people remember vividly from the 90s, along with a few other entries from the Mortal Kombat series. The developer Digital Eclipse is adding additional features, like rollback net code for online play, to give fans a meaty package of their favorite mature fighting game. But there's one glaring thing that the Mortal Kombat: Legacy Kollection needs to include in order to truly feel like a complete anthology of the series.
